placid
English Definitions:
placid, quiet, still, tranquil, smooth, unruffled (adj)
(of a body of water) free from disturbance by heavy waves
"a ribbon of sand between the angry sea and the placid bay"; "the quiet waters of a lagoon"; "a lake of tranquil blue water reflecting a tranquil blue sky"; "a smooth channel crossing"; "scarcely a ripple on the still water"; "unruffled water"
equable, even-tempered, good-tempered, placid (adj)
not easily irritated
"an equable temper"; "not everyone shared his placid temperament"; "remained placid despite the repeated delays"
placid (Adjective)
calm and quiet; peaceful; tranquil
